Brown v. United Air Lines, Inc., 12-1543
Dismissal of plaintiff-skycaps' common-law claims for unjust enrichment and tortious interference based on the defendant-airlines' imposition and retention of baggage-handling fees for curbside service is affirmed, where, to the extent that a state common-law claim relates to a price, route, or service of an air carrier, as it does here, it is preempted by the Airline Deregulation Act.
